Job Description

Position Purpose:

Responsible for overseeing the field operations activities and coordinating the day-to-day job activities of the team. This position provides transportation and disposal services to our clients. Responsibilities include manifesting, packaging, spill clean-up response and remedial activities, labeling, loading, off loading & coordinating transportation, and sampling/profiling material while adhering to state and federal environmental, health, and safety regulations. Provides training and guidance to others. Assists in preparing projects estimates

Primary Duties /Responsibilities:
  • Leads teams in the packing, labeling, manifesting and shipping hazardous waste from the customer(s) site to appropriate disposal centers.
  • Comply and enforce all compliance, health and safety, and procedures in accordance with departmental policies and procedures.
  • Recognize and act on opportunities to increase value added services to customers. Maintain professional & courteous communications with internal and external customers on a daily basis.
  • Knowledge of disposal site capabilities and limitations prior to shipping waste materials in ensure efficient disbursement and storage.
  • Ensure completion and accuracy of all DOT/EPA and VES-TS regulations required in submitting paperwork to expedite the disposal of hazardous waste materials.
  • Complete all mandatory training courses as required by OSHA as well as update refresher courses instituted by the company.
  • Operate and maintain all equipment in a professional manner to ensure optimum efficiency and effectiveness to complete project(s) in a timely manner.
  • Assists in the training of lower level field personnel
  • Other duties as assigned.
Qualifications

Education / Experience / Background:
  • Bachelor's degree in a related field or equivalent work experience required
  • 2 to 4 years of hazardous waste experience required
  • Supervisory experience preferred
Knowledge / Skills / Abilities:
  • Computer proficiency
  • Excellent interpersonal and communication skills
  • Time management: the ability to organize and manage multiple deadlines
  • Strong customer service orientation
  • Knowledge and understanding of contract terms and possess the ability to follow through to completion.
  • Strong supervisory and leadership skills
Required Certification / Licenses / Training:
  • Class A or B Commercial Drivers License (CDL)
  • 40-hour HAZWOPER Training
